Fluorenone [486-25-9] M 180.2, m 82.5-83.0", 85-86", b 341°/760inin. Crystd from absolute EtOH, MeOH or benzene/pentane. [Ikezawa J Am Chem Soc 108 1589 1986.] Also twice recrystd from toluene and sublimed in a vac [Saltiel J Am Chem Soc 108 2674 1986]. Can be distd under high vacuum. [Pg.243]

Phthalic anhydride [85-44-9] M 148.1, m 132°, b 295°. Distd under reduced pressure. Purified from the acid by extracting with hot CHCI3, filtering and evaporating. The residue was crystd from CHCI3, CCI4 or benzene, or sublimed. Fractionally crystd from its melt. Dried under vacuum at 100°. [Saltiel 7 Am Chem Soc 108 2674 1986.]... [Pg.334]

Xanthenone (xanthone) [90-47-1] M 196.2, m 175.6-175.4 . Crystd from EtOH (25mL/g) and dried at 100°. It has also been recrystd from n-hexane three times and sublimed in vacuo. [Saltiel 5 Am Chem Soc 108 2674 7986]. [Pg.386]

Ferrocene [102-54-5] M 186.0, m 173-174°. Purified by crystn from pentane or cyclohexane (also C6H6 or MeOH can be used). Moderately soluble in Et20. Sublimes readily above 100°. Crystallisation from EtOH gave m 172.5-173°. [Org Synth Coll Vol IV 473 1963 J Chem Soc 632 1952.] Also crystd from methanol and sublimed in vacuo. [Saltiel et al. J Am Chem Soc 109 1209 1987.]... [Pg.424]

Any mechanism which involves isoenergetic, radiationless internal conversion from C, P, or T to a high vibrational level of the ground state would be expected to show a large deuterium isotope effect on the rate of internal conversion. In the direct photolysis of perdeuterio and perhydrostilbene, Saltiel<8a) found no isotope effect on the photostationary state or upon the quantum yields of cis-to-trans and trans-to-cis conversion. [Pg.195]
